site stats

動的メモリの確保

Webmalloc(マロック, エムアロック)、calloc、reallocは、動的メモリ確保を行うC言語の標準ライブラリの関数である 。 確保したメモリの解放にはfree関数を使用する。. mallocが使用する実際のメモリ確保機構には様々な実装がある。それらの性能は、実行時間と要求されるメモリの両面で様々である。 Web本機能を使用することにより、動的メモリ管理関数で確保したヒープ領域に対してメモリ破壊や不正な操 作を行っていないかをチェックし、プログラムの品質や安全性を向上 …

C言語 動的メモリ【ヒープメモリの使い方と獲得する方法】

WebSep 3, 2024 · 【課題】災害が起こりそうな状況下において、災害が発生する前に、ユーザが可搬型給電装置を準備することができる情報処理装置を提供すること。 【解決手段】情報処理装置は、災害の予兆を検知したことを示す災害予兆情報を取得した場合、車両が出力する直流電力を交流電力に変換して ... WebMay 28, 2024 · 動的メモリ確保と解放はとても重い処理であり、パフォーマンスの最適化のためには可能な限り回避する事が望ましい。 ただし、呼び出しのミクロな最適化とメモリ割り当て戦略のマクロな最適化は区別される必要があり、それを考慮してメモリ確保を最適化するにはプログラムの実行時の振る舞いや、そこから提供されるヒントを考慮し … fna jelentése https://themarketinghaus.com

第 10 回 動的なメモリ確保

Web動的メモリ確保 動的メモリ確保とは、プログラム実行中において、データを格納するためのメモリの領域の確保を行う仕組みのことです。 通常プログラムは、その実行時に必 … WebSep 22, 2024 · 動的確保とは、好きなタイミングで好きにメモリの確保や解放が出来るということです。 malloc ()、free () ここでメモリの動的確保に必要な2つの関数を紹介します。 これらの関数はstdlib.hにて定義されているのでこれのインクルードが必要です。 malloc () malloc (【メモリサイズ (バイト)】) で指定したサイズのメモリを確保します。 簡単に見 … Web動的に追加される共有メモリ セグメントのサイズを指定します。 shmnoacces 共有メモリを確保するために使用されない、仮想メモリ アドレス範囲のリストを指定します。こ … fnaim légal by modelo

第 10 回 動的なメモリ確保

Category:c++ - プログラムで確保されるメモリについて - スタッ …

Tags:動的メモリの確保

動的メモリの確保

【C言語】malloc関数(メモリの動的確保)について分 …

http://edu.net.c.dendai.ac.jp/ad/2/2024/10/ WebFeb 2, 2024 · malloc関数を使ったヒープメモリの確保方法 それでは、まずは一番代表的なmalloc関数の使い方から紹介しましょう。 malloc関数は 「memory(メモリ)」 と 「allocation(割り当て)」 を組み合わせた名称になっています。 malloc関数の仕様 引数に確保したいヒープメモリサイズをバイト単位で指定します。 戻り値の型が 「void型ポ …

動的メモリの確保

Did you know?

WebMar 21, 2024 · mallocは配列や構造体のメモリを動的に確保するために使用する関数です。 mallocを使って動的にメモリを扱いたい 確保したメモリ領域を関数を使って操作した … WebApr 14, 2024 · 内山村長から目録を受け取る坂田さん(右). 令和2年7月豪雨による被災者の安全な生活再建を支援するため、移転や現地の再建に係る経費を補助する「山江村 …

WebOct 20, 2024 · 構造体型配列を動的確保する場合も通常の配列の動的確保と同じです。 mallocでサイズ*要素数分のメモリを確保します。 また、ここでは紹介していませんが … http://netsu-n.mep.titech.ac.jp/~Kawaguchi/cpp/dyn_alloc.html#:~:text=%E3%83%A1%E3%83%A2%E3%83%AA%E3%81%AE%E5%8B%95%E7%9A%84%E7%A2%BA%E4%BF%9D%EF%BC%88%E9%85%8D%E5%88%97%E3%81%AA%E3%81%A9%EF%BC%89%201%20C%E8%A8%80%E8%AA%9E%E3%81%AE%E9%85%8D%E5%88%97%20C%E8%A8%80%E8%AA%9E%E3%81%A7%E3%81%AF%EF%BC%8C%E9%85%8D%E5%88%97%E3%82%92%E5%AE%A3%E8%A8%80%E3%81%99%E3%82%8B%E9%9A%9B%EF%BC%8C%E3%80%8C%E8%A6%81%E7%B4%A0%E6%95%B0%EF%BC%88%E3%81%A4%E3%81%BE%E3%82%8A%E9%85%8D%E5%88%97%E3%81%AE%E3%82%B5%E3%82%A4%E3%82%BA%EF%BC%89%E3%81%AF%E5%AE%9A%E6%95%B0%E3%81%A7%E3%81%AA%E3%82%8C%E3%81%B0%E3%81%AA%E3%82%89%E3%81%AA%E3%81%84%E3%80%8D%E3%81%A8%E7%BF%92%E3%81%86%E3%81%AF%E3%81%9A%E3%81%A7%E3%81%82%E3%82%8B%EF%BC%8E%20%E4%BE%8B%E3%81%88%E3%81%B0%EF%BC%8C%20%23include%20%3Cstdio.h%3E%20,free%28%29%E3%81%AE%E4%BB%A3%E3%82%8F%E3%82%8A%E3%81%AB%20%20new%2C%20delete%5B%5D%E6%BC%94%E7%AE%97%E5%AD%90%E3%82%92%E4%BD%BF%E7%94%A8%E3%81%99%E3%82%8B%EF%BC%8E%20%EF%BC%88%E3%82%82%E3%81%A1%E3%82%8D%E3%82%93%EF%BC%8CC%2B%2B%E3%81%A7%E3%82%82%E5%BC%95%E3%81%8D%E7%B6%9A%E3%81%8Dmalloc%2Cfree%E3%81%8C%E4%BD%BF%E7%94%A8%E5%8F%AF%E8%83%BD%EF%BC%89%20...%205%20%E3%82%B9%E3%83%9E%E3%83%BC%E3%83%88%E3%83%9D%E3%82%A4%E3%83%B3%E3%82%BF%E3%81%AE%E4%BD%BF%E7%94%A8

このページでは malloc関数について、特にメモリやメモリの確保を絡めて解説しました。 メモリについても一緒に学ぶことで、動的確保・malloc関数についての理解も深められたのではないかと思います! プログラムが動作するためにはメモリが必要です。 そして、プログラム起動時ではなく、プログラム起動 … See more では早速 malloc関数の定義を紹介します。 malloc関数は動的にメモリを確保する関数です。 成功時には確保したメモリのアドレスが、失敗時には NULLが返却されます。 引数には確保したいサイズをバイト単位で指定します … See more 次はメモリの動的確保(malloc)のメリットとデメリットについて解説していきたいと思います。基本的にグローバル変数や static変数の宣言で行われる静的なメモリ確保(プログラム起 … See more デメリットを理解すると、動的確保したくないと言う方も出てくるかもしれません。 ソースコード記述時にサイズが確定しない場合でも、静的確保だけでメモリを確保するにはどうすれば良いでしょうか?最後にこの点について解説 … See more http://netsu-n.mep.titech.ac.jp/~Kawaguchi/cpp/dyn_alloc.html

Web動的に追加される共有メモリ セグメントのサイズを指定します。 shmnoacces 共有メモリを確保するために使用されない、仮想メモリ アドレス範囲のリストを指定します。このパラメータを使用して、他のプロセスとの競合 を回避します。 extshmadd

Web動的メモリ確保のアルゴリズム mallocなどの動的なメモリを確保するアルゴリズムには、いろいろなアルゴリズムがあります。 高速なアルゴリズムとして gperftoolsのtcmalloc … fnaj emailWeb1.1 プログラムの品質と安全性確保に貢献 ... *:不正な間接関数呼び出し検出機能、動的メモリ管理関数のセーフティ向上機能、 半精度浮動小数点数 など 詳細は、以下のリーフレットをご参照ください。 fnakkWebFeb 8, 2015 · プログラムで確保されるメモリ領域には、スタック領域とヒープ領域があると思います。 スタック領域は関数内などで定義される変数によって確保される領域で、 コンパイルをした時点でメモリの大きさが決まり、確保や解放もOS任せになります。 それに対してヒープ領域は動的確保(mallocとか ... fn ak barrelWebFeb 8, 2024 · そこで、後述のような、動的に確保した領域の解放方法(及び、対になる確保方法)を考えていました。 が、そもそもこのような要求は別に特殊というわけでも無い … fnakiWebこのような方法をメモリの「動的確保」と呼ぶ. プログラム内でのメモリ確保 プログラムが実行されるとき,プログラム内の変数の宣言によってさまざまなメモリが確保され … fnakdhttp://wisdom.sakura.ne.jp/programming/c/c55.html fn ak 47 barrelWebそれでは,ここまでの総まとめとして,構造体がメンバにポインタ (動的確保された配列) を持つ場合に,その構造体の動的確保を行ってみましょう.メモリ確保やメモリ解放のコードが多くなり,やや煩雑になってはいますが,基本はこれまでに学んだこと ... fna képzés jelentése